Sellick Partnership is partnering with a well-established and commercially focused organisation to recruit a Senior HR Advisor on a permanent basis.

The responsibilities of the HR Advisor will be:

Providing high-quality, business-focused HR advice to schools, academies and education clients across a broad range of employee relations matters
Managing complex casework including disciplinary, grievance, capability, absence management, redundancy and organisational change
Advising on education specific terms and conditions, ensuring compliance with relevant national frameworks and statutory guidance
Supporting schools through restructuring, consultation exercises and TUPE transfers, including academy conversions
Building strong working relationships with headteachers, governors and senior leaders, offering pragmatic and risk aware advice
Leading or contributing to policy development and reviewing procedures in line with legislative updates and best practice
Delivering training workshops to school leaders and managers on key HR topics
Acting as an investigating officer where required, producing clear reports and recommendations
Working collaboratively with trade unions and supporting formal consultation processes
Contributing to project work and supporting service delivery in line with agreed service standards

The ideal candidate for the HR Advisor role will have:

Proven experience advising on a wide range of HR matters within an education or similarly regulated environment
Strong working knowledge of UK employment law and its practical application within schools
Experience supporting formal hearings and managing complex employee relations cases end to end
Familiarity with nationally agreed pay and conditions frameworks applicable to school staff
Experience operating within a unionised environment and engaging in consultation processes
The ability to influence senior stakeholders and provide clear, confident advice in challenging situations
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age a varied and demanding caseload
Fully CIPD qualified or equivalent experience, with evidence of ongoing professional development
A flexible approach and willingness to travel to client sites as required
